First, let's delve into the "Importance of Support Networks." It's like having a fortress around you as you battle the daily dragons of stress and anxiety. Social support can drastically cut down stress and boost our mental health. These networks, be they family, friends, or a larger community circle, act as emotional pillars, holding us up when we feel like crumbling.


But here's a question: How do we go about "Building Support Networks"? It's not like there's a store where you can pick one off a shelf. No, it's about nurturing real, authentic connections. Think of it as planting a garden of relationships. You water it with kindness, care, and genuine interest. Whether it's joining a book club, participating in a local community event, or just being more open to conversations – it's these threads that weave a strong safety net around us.


Now, let's talk about "Mental Health and Community Support." Community support can amplify the chances of maintaining good mental health by a whopping 25%! That's not just a number; it's a testament to the strength we draw from being part of a community that cares.


Moving on. You've heard it a thousand times – self-care is crucial. But let's break it down to the basics. It doesn't have to be grand gestures. Sometimes, it's as simple as enjoying a quiet cup of coffee, taking a short walk, or just pausing for a few minutes of deep breathing. These little acts are the stepping stones to a healthier you.


Ever paused to think about the "Role of Friends/Family in Self-Care"? Having strong connections with family and friends can lead to a healthier, happier, and even longer life. It's those late-night talks, the heart-to-heart conversations, and the 'I'm here for you' moments that fortify us.


Next up, This isn't just about formal support groups (though they're fantastic). It's about the informal networks we form – the book club that becomes a confidant circle, the morning jog with neighbors that turns into a support squad. It's in these spaces we find understanding, acceptance, and the courage to face our struggles.


So, what makes "Effective Support Systems"? It's not about a universal solution but rather a tailor-made approach. It's about systems that are empathetic, accessible, and responsive to individual needs. It's about creating a world where everyone feels seen, heard, and valued.
